One of the deserved criticisms of the first Mae Young Classic easily had to be overall match quality. While there were several accomplished wrestlers and some standout matches, there were plenty of moments where the in-ring quality wasn’t up to par.

Wednesday’s opening episode featured the first four matches of the 16-bout first round, so it’s a small sample, but already things looked improved from last year. None of the matches were bad or embarrassing. In fact, all four ranged from perfectly acceptable to pretty damn good.

If this continues into future episodes, it will be a marked overall improvement over last year’s MYC, which is what you ideally want from a tournament like this.
